正直に言うと、 Windowsのパスワードを不要にするのはちょっとした勝利のように感じます。特に、毎回パスワードを入力するのにうんざりしている時はなおさらです。ホームシアター用のPCをお持ちの方、ゲーム専用マシンの方、あるいは単に面倒な作業をもうしたくない方など、理由は様々でしょう。理由は様々ですが、Windowsがパスワードの入力を求めないようにする方法はいくつかあります。中には簡単な方法もあれば、慣れていないと少し危険な方法もあります。このガイドでは、最も一般的な方法を、現場からの実践的なヒントとともに解説します。ログインプロセスは大幅に高速化されるでしょうが、パスワード不要を目指すことはセキュリティ面でのトレードオフとなることを忘れないでください。
Windowsのパスワードを削除またはバイパスする方法
方法1: Netplwizを使用して自動ログインする
ログイン画面をスキップしたいだけなら、おそらくこれが最も簡単な方法でしょう。これはWindowsに組み込まれており、ほとんどの環境で問題なく動作します。基本的に、Windowsに認証情報を記憶させ、自動的にログインさせるように指示するだけです。入力は不要です。ただし、パスワードはバックグラウンドで保持されます。Windowsが起動時にパスワードを尋ねなくなるというだけです。これはローカルアカウントでのみ有効で、Microsoftアカウントでは無効です。Microsoftのセキュリティ設定では、この種の操作がブロックされる傾向があるためです。
- Windows + Rを押し、入力してEnter を
netplwiz
押します。 - ポップアップ表示される「ユーザーアカウント」ウィンドウで、「このコンピュータを使用するには、ユーザー名とパスワードの入力が必要」のチェックを外します。するとプロンプトが表示されます。
- チェックボックスが表示されない場合は、「設定」 > 「アカウント」 > 「サインインオプション」に移動し、「**セキュリティ強化のため、このデバイスではMicrosoftアカウントでのみWindows Helloサインインを許可する(推奨)」というオプションを探して、まずこれをオフにしてください。
- 現在のパスワードを2回入力するよう求められます。両方のフィールドを空白のままにして、「OK」をクリックしてください。
- 「適用」をクリックし、「OK」をクリックします。PCを再起動してください。すべてがうまくいけば、すぐにログインできるはずです。
注:一部のマシンでは、この方法が初回で失敗する可能性があり、再起動または設定の再確認が必要になる場合があります。Windowsには、特にセキュリティ侵害の疑いがある場合に自動的に対処する機能があります。ただし、単純なローカルマシンであれば、通常はこれで十分です。
方法2:コマンドプロンプトでパスワードを削除する
コマンドラインに慣れている?これはちょっと難解だけど効果的。net user
コマンドを使ってWindowsに直接パスワードを消去するよう指示できます。GUIがうまくいかない時や、複数のマシンで自動化したい時に便利です。ただし、管理者権限が必要なので、標準ユーザーとしてログインしたままでは実行できません。
- スタート メニューの検索に「コマンド プロンプト」と入力し、右クリックして[管理者として実行]を選択します。
- ユーザーアカウント名を で確認してください
net user
。アカウントの一覧が表示されます。 - パスワードを削除するには、次のコマンドを実行します
net user YourUsername ""
(YourUsername を実際のアカウント名に置き換えてください)。例:net user John ""
. - うまくいかない場合は、ユーザー名をもう一度確認してください。特に管理されている職場のPCを使用している場合は、期待どおりのユーザー名と異なることがあります。
- 再起動し、すべてが正しく行われた場合は、パスワードなしでサインインできるはずです。
注意:この方法はローカルアカウントでのみ有効で、Microsoftアカウントでは無効です。また、ドメインに参加しているマシンでは、グループポリシーによってこの方法が完全にブロックされる可能性があります。また、パスワードを削除するとアカウントのセキュリティが低下します。そのため、更新プログラムの適用後や特定のWindows機能の有効化後にセキュリティプロンプトが再び表示されても驚かないでください。
方法3: ローカルグループポリシーエディターで設定を調整する
これは、Windows Pro以上をご利用で、より高度な制御を求める方向けの機能です。Windows Homeでは、ポリシーエディターをインストールして操作しない限り利用できませんが、これは少々面倒です。これを使うと、パスワードの有効期限を無効にしたり、ログインポリシーを制限したりできます。つまり、Windowsのパスワード要件を緩めることができます。
- Windows + Rを押して、gpedit.mscを実行します。
- [コンピューターの構成] > [Windows の設定] > [セキュリティの設定] > [ローカル ポリシー] > [セキュリティ オプション]に移動します。
- アカウントの検索: ローカルアカウントの空のパスワードの使用をコンソールログオンのみに制限します。ダブルクリックします。
- これを[無効]に設定し、[適用]をクリックしてから[OK] をクリックします。
- 変更を有効にするには再起動が必要になる場合があります。
実は、この方法は、Windowsがローカルアカウントへの空のパスワードでのログインをブロックしないようにしたい場合に便利です。ローカルアカウントへの空のパスワードでのログインは、通常はセキュリティ上の理由で制限されています。繰り返しますが、MicrosoftアカウントやWindows Homeでは、追加の調整を行わないと機能しません。
方法4:Windows 10/11の設定を使用してパスワードを削除する
Windows 10または11をお使いの場合、これは非常に簡単です。設定アプリに直接アクセスして、ローカルアカウントのパスワードを削除するだけです。特にクリック操作に慣れている方であれば、おそらく最も分かりやすい方法でしょう。唯一の注意点は、Microsoftアカウントをお使いの場合は、まずローカルアカウントに切り替えないとこの方法は使えないことです。当然ながら、Windowsは必要以上に複雑にしてしまうからです。
- Windows + I キーを押して設定を開きます。
- [アカウント] > [サインイン オプション]に移動します。
- [パスワード]セクションで、[変更]をクリックします。
- 現在のパスワードを入力し、「新しいパスワード」ボックスと「パスワードの確認」ボックスは空のままにしておきます。
- 「次へ」をクリックし、「完了」をクリックします。
- 再起動すると、Windows がパスワードを要求せずに自動的にログインすることがわかります。
繰り返しますが、これはMicrosoftアカウントでは使用しないでください。Microsoftアカウントは同期とセキュリティのために常にパスワードを必要とします。必要な場合は、まずローカルアカウントに切り替えてください。手順は次のとおりです。
方法5: Windows HelloとPINを無効にする
PINまたはWindows Helloを設定している場合、特にMicrosoftアカウントの場合、ログイン時にデフォルトで認証が求められることがあります。「設定」>「アカウント」>「サインインオプション」からPINを削除できますが、Windowsがセキュリティリスクが高すぎると判断した場合、PINの削除をブロックすることがあります。
- [設定] > [アカウント] > [サインイン オプション]に移動します。
- [PIN (Windows Hello)]の下で、[削除]をクリックします。
- ボタンが無効になっている場合は、関連設定で [セキュリティ強化のため、このデバイスでは Microsoft アカウントに Windows Hello サインインのみを許可する (推奨)]オプションをオフにしてみてください。
- マシンを再起動してから、再度削除を試行してください。
これは、障害を少なくしたい場合には便利ですが、完全にパスワードフリーのログインを目標としている場合は、パスワード削除の完全な代替にはなりません。
パスワードをなくすことは魅力的に思えるかもしれませんが、セキュリティへの影響に注意してください。特にPCに機密情報が入っている場合はなおさらです。共有環境の場合は、慎重に検討する価値があります。しかし、シングルユーザーでリスクの低い環境であれば、パスワードをなくすことで多くの手間を省くことができます。
まとめ
- netplwiz を使用して自動ログインを設定する (ローカル アカウントで最適に機能します)
- net user を使用したコマンドラインアプローチで簡単に解決
- グループ ポリシー エディター を調整して、より詳細な制御を行う (Pro およびそれ以上)
- 設定 から直接パスワードを削除する (簡単ですが制限があります)
- 必要に応じて Windows Hello と PIN の設定を管理する
まとめ
パスワード入力を省略するのは必ずしも複雑ではありませんが、それぞれの方法には癖があります。GUIオプションはほとんどのユーザーにとって最も簡単で安全ですが、コマンドラインオプションは技術に精通したユーザーにとってより強力な機能を提供します。ただし、パスワードを省略するとマシンのセキュリティが多少侵害される可能性があるので、他人に覗き見されても構わない場合を除き、共有デバイスや公共のデバイスではこの操作を行わないでください。Windowsのセキュリティプロンプトと格闘する時間が少しでも短縮されることを願っています。この方法が、誰かのログインフローを思い通りにするのに役立つことを願っています。